  • Angel of the North: This iconic sculpture towers majestically over the landscape, showcasing the impressive work of artist Antony Gormley. Standing at 20 metres tall with a wingspan of 54 metres, it represents the North’s industrial heritage and offers a striking backdrop for photography enthusiasts.

Best time to go to Ushaw Moor

The best time to visit Ushaw Moor can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Ushaw Moor fal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Ushaw Moor fal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.
